The Historical Context of the Georgian Sash
Before the 18th century, casement windows-- windows attached to their frame by several hinges at the side-- were the requirement. However, as glass-making innovation developed, so did the desire for bigger, more practical windows. The vertical sliding sash window emerged in the late 17th century however reached its visual zenith during the reigns of Kings George I through George IV.

The style of Georgian sash windows was greatly influenced by the "Golden Ratio," guaranteeing that windows were completely proportioned to the facade of the building. Due to the restrictions of glass production at the time, large sheets of glass were difficult to produce. Rather, little panes (called "lights") were signed up with together by lumber glazing bars (astragals).

The timeless Georgian sash window is defined by a specific set of attributes that identify it from later on Victorian or Edwardian versions.
The Six-Over-Six Arrangement
The most recognizable function is the "six-over-six" pattern. This consists of two sliding sashes, each containing six specific panes of glass held together by a grid of lumber bars. This produces a total of twelve panes per window.
The Box Frame Mechanism
Unlike modern-day tilt-and-turn windows, Georgian sashes run on a surprise system of weights and pulley-blocks. A lead or iron weight is housed within a "box" frame, connected to the sash by a cord (or chain). This counterweight system enables the heavy timber and glass to move up and down with minimal effort.

1. Aesthetic Integrity
For owners of listed structures or residential or commercial properties in sanctuary, maintaining the original look is frequently a legal requirement. The slim profiles and delicate glazing bars of a Georgian sash can not be completely replicated by bulkier modern products.
2. Superior Ventilation
The "double-hung" nature of these windows-- where both the top and bottom sashes move-- permits excellent airflow. Opening both sashes slightly develops a convection current: cool air goes into through the bottom while warm air leaves through the top.
3. Financial investment Value
Historically precise windows substantially increase the market worth of a period home. Surveyors and buyers often try to find original or top quality replica sashes as an indication of a well-maintained property.

A major breakthrough in the repair of Georgian windows is the advancement of "slimline" double glazing. This involves using specialized gas (such as Krypton or Xenon) in between 2 extremely thin panes of glass. These units are thin sufficient (normally 10mm to 12mm) to fit into conventional Georgian glazing bars without jeopardizing the fragile visual of the window.

2. Can I install double glazing in initial Georgian frames?
It depends upon the thickness of the glazing bars. Original Georgian bars are frequently too thin for basic double glazing. However, modern-day "slimline" units are particularly developed for this function and can frequently be retrofitted into initial or reproduction frames.
3. Why exist "horns" on some sash windows?
Sash "horns" are small protrusions on the bottom of the upper sash. They were introduced in the Victorian age to enhance the joints when much heavier, larger sheets of plate glass became standard. Genuine Georgian windows normally do not have horns due to the fact that the little panes and various glazing bars provided enough structural stability.
4. How much do Georgian sash windows cost?
Due to the complexity of the weight-and-pulley system and the craftsmanship needed for the glazing bars, they are more costly than casement windows. Rates vary based upon timber type and glazing, but replacement costs usually vary from ₤ 1,200 to ₤ 2,500 per window.
5. Is uPVC an excellent option for Georgian sashes?
While uPVC is more affordable and lower upkeep, it often has a hard time to duplicate the thin profiles of Georgian architecture. Some "heritage" uPVC varieties are improving, however they usually do not add the exact same value to a duration residential or commercial property as genuine lumber.
6. What is the common life expectancy of a wood sash window?
A properly maintained hardwood or Accoya sash window can quickly last 60 to 100 years, or perhaps longer. Many initial Georgian windows are still in use today, 200 years later, thanks to premium old-growth timber and regular maintenance.
